Job Ref:JR-1383 Location:450 Brookline Ave, BOSTON, MA 02215 Category:Research Laboratory Employment Type:Full time Work Location:Onsite: 100% onsite Salary/Pay Rate:$80,000.00 - $95,900.00 per year Overview The Center for Immuno-Oncology (CIO) at the Dana-Farber Cancer Institute (DFCI) is seeking a research scientist to join the Tissue Biomarker Laboratory (TBL). The TBL provides pan-cancer clinical/translational correlative spatial biology studies and is an NIH-sponsored Cancer Immune Monitoring and Analysis Center. The laboratory is dedicated to the development and implementation of spatial analyses to study the tumor-immune microenvironment in biopsies from patients undergoing immunotherapy treatments. Multiplex immunofluorescence workflows include the Akoya Polaris and Lunaphore COMET platforms. The TBL research team works in conjunction with the CIO Computation Biology team on computational analyses to interpret these imaging datasets. The...

Overview About the Role   The Blood Bank Technologist plays a critical role in ensuring the safe and efficient management of blood and blood products. This position is responsible for maintaining inventory, performing daily temperature quality control of designated refrigerators, and preparing products such as thawed fresh frozen plasma and aliquoted units for pediatric patients. Additional responsibilities include logging and issuing blood products, performing clerical duties, and responding to phone inquiries, while effectively communicating needs to staff under the direction of the Chief Technologist. Responsibilities What You’ll Do Performs specimen processing, testing, and result reporting with accuracy, efficiency, and adherence to established turnaround times, including escalation of critical values.
